The ministry has denied the news regarding the shooting of the Council of State judge.

10.06.2025 16:14

The Ministry of Justice denied the allegations that Council of State Rapporteur Judge A.H. was attacked with a firearm in Mardin. The ministry stated that Judge A.H. attempted suicide in his hotel room with his licensed weapon and that the reports presented as a "armed attack" do not reflect the truth.

In the Council of State, the Rapporteur Judge A.H. was found shot in the head by officials in a hotel room located in the Artuklu district of Mardin, where he had gone for the Kurban Bayramı (Eid al-Adha). It was determined that A.H. had attempted suicide, and he is currently receiving treatment in intensive care, while an investigation into the incident has been initiated.

DENIAL FROM THE MINISTRY OF JUSTICE

The Ministry of Justice denied the news presented to the public that Judge A.H. had been "attacked with a firearm." In the ministry's statement, it was noted, "Council of State Rapporteur Judge A.H. attempted suicide in his hotel room in Mardin with his licensed firearm and was intervened by 112 Emergency Service teams and transferred to Mardin Research Hospital. His life-threatening condition continues. The news presented as a shooting attack is not true."
